About these results
No practice in Legana is accredited for PET. The nearest one is at I-MED Radiology St Vincents Hospital — Launceston in Launceston, about 12 km away, roughly 14 minutes by road. After that, the options are Qscan Hobart (PET-CT) in Hobart (170 km) and Royal Hobart Hospital Medical Imaging in Hobart (170 km).
Legana has no accredited imaging practice of its own that we can see in the register, so any scan means travelling. The closest imaging of any kind is Tasmania Imaging in Launceston, 11 km away.
For scale, 116 of the 185 towns we hold in TAS sit further from PET than Legana does.
Tasmania has 3 PET practices in total, 1 of them outside the capital. The machines cluster where the population is, which is why the nearest one to Legana is where it is.
Accreditation windows: I-MED Radiology St Vincents Hospital — Launceston to 31 July 2027, Qscan Hobart (PET-CT) to 31 October 2027 and Royal Hobart Hospital Medical Imaging to 30 November 2026. We drop a modality the day its accreditation lapses, so if it is listed above it is current.
Of the three practices listed, all publish a phone number, all have a website and one lists opening hours. Ring before you go rather than assuming — hours move, and not every accredited scan runs every day.

About PET. A PET scan is the scarcest scan in Australia — the scanners sit almost entirely in capital cities and a handful of large regional hospitals. Accreditation means a practice meets the Medicare requirements for it — it is not a ranking, and we publish no ratings. Distances are straight-line from the centre of the town, so the drive is a little longer.
